645651
00000000000000000005dd34f6d8a33f448ce0c526d892cf79bd6fd050ba78e6
Time
08-28-2020 13:51:44 (Local)
Sponsored
Transaction Fees
0.02027874
BTC
Confirmations
251627
Total Amounts
613515.453823 USDT
Transaction Counts
74
Previous Block:
Merkle Root:
8c77bafafb8111ce6530ba72b1174abb2cf0c908122177b3662deb1adb66045b